Technical Specifications
Parameter Specification / Available Values
Atomfair Model AF-BI2TI2O7PCS-3N13MM
Material Bismuth Titanate
Formula Bi2Ti2O7
Product Type Compound Evaporation Material
Form Pieces
Purity / Composition 99.9%
Particle Size / Dimensions Pieces 1-3 mm
Minimum Order Quantity 100g
Available Pack Sizes 100g / 500g / 1kg
Indicative Price Tiers 100g: USD 390; 500g: USD 1000; 1kg: USD 1350
Evaporation Source E-beam hearth with graphite/Al2O3/BN liner or W/Mo/Ta boat | Sheet2 hardware: – | – | – | – | –
Evaporation Method E-beam evaporation preferred; thermal evaporation by RFQ
Melting Point 870

What is the recommended evaporation method for Bismuth Titanate (Bi2Ti2O7) and why is E-beam preferred over thermal evaporation?

E-beam evaporation is preferred due to the material's melting point of 870°C, which allows efficient direct heating without decomposition. Thermal evaporation is possible by RFQ using suitable liners (graphite, Al2O3, BN) or boats (W, Mo, Ta) to avoid contamination and ensure controlled deposition, but it requires additional process optimization.

What source hardware is compatible with Bismuth Titanate (Bi2Ti2O7) evaporation pieces?

The material is compatible with E-beam hearths using graphite, Al2O3, or BN liners, or with W/Mo/Ta boats for thermal evaporation. The 1-3 mm piece size is suitable for standard source loading, but buyers should confirm deposition source geometry to ensure proper fit and evaporation uniformity.
